For Women Only_Dr. Oz on Oprah
 
This guy just knows too much!!

Lots of talk about Poop - I'll spare the details! I'm sure you can read all about it on Oprah.com

Steak dinner can take 2-3 days to digest. Fruits and veggies come out in 12 hours; (another reason to eat our fruits and veggies)

It doesn't take 7 years to digest gum -- just 2-3 days like other stuff so quit fibbing to your kids!

Where does gas come from? The avge person passes gas 14 times a day; women have more intestines that men so we actually have the potential to pass more gas than guys!. Gas comes from foods, especially foods that don't digest well. Foods with lots of sugar, beans, carbonated bevges, chewing gum.

Why is some gas worse than others - foods with a lot of sulfur cause the worst gas. It follows you and gets in your clothes and stays there. Don't pass gas and walk back to your friends....take a detour!

Best way to wipe - you should wipe / dab front to back.........cause your rectum carries bacteria forward and this is why UTIs are so common...only 55% of the women do this right.

Ear wax problem - excess ear wax. You should not use swabs......instead put a drop of mineral oil in your ear to clear it out. If you use a swab you are mashing stuff back in.

Take vitamins BEFORE you get on an airplane!

Toilet seats do not spread STDs........toilet seats are relatively safe; Hot Tubs are not as safe!

To help with bad menstrual Cramps - motrin (a day or two before), diet & exercise, warm pack, BC pills, and acupuncture.

don't wear a tampon more than 6-8 hours! It's a medium for bacteria.

Bad menstrual clots are a signal of fibroids! - go get checked!
